Four Points by Sheraton Manhattan SoHo Village

About this propertyFour Points by Sheraton Manhattan SoHo Village is just 1 block from the Houston Street Subway Station. It features an on-site restaurant, state-of-the-art gym and contemporary rooms with free Wi-Fi.

The cream-colored guest rooms offer a flat-screen cable TV with in-room movies. They are also equipped with a work desk and coffee maker. Room service is available.

The on-site SoHo restaurant serves American cuisine along with cocktails. Guests can enjoy a complimentary wine reception in the hotel lobby every Wednesday evening.

Manhattan Four Points by Sheraton SoHo Village is a 4-minute walk from the New York City Fire Museum. It is less than 1 mile from the Holland Tunnel and Greenwich Village.Distance in property description is calculated using © OpenStreetMap

Can I get from JFK Airport to Manhattan via ferry?

NYC Ferry doesn’t directly serve JFK Airport. However, the Astoria route provides seasonal connections to LaGuardia Airport. For JFK, travelers should use subway, taxi, or rideshare services to reach ferry terminals for continued water transportation.

Does NYC Ferry go to the Statue of Liberty?

NYC Ferry does not provide direct service to the Statue of Liberty or Ellis Island. These destinations require separate ferry services from Battery Park. However, NYC Ferry routes offer excellent views of the Statue of Liberty during harbor crossings.
